Understanding the Sources of Disagreement Surrounding Self-Perception:

Tension regarding self-perception typically derives from a deep-seated social expectation to comply with flawed ideals of beauty. These norms, frequently spread by mass media, advertisements, and networking sites, can result in:

Internalized Negative Body Image: Persons, especially girls, may ingrain these standards, causing self-blame, dissatisfaction with their bodies, and even disordered eating patterns.
Social Comparison: Continuous exposure to flawless images can foster a climate of competition, contributing to feelings of inadequacy and low self-worth.
Sexualization and Objectification: The stress on physical appearance, specifically in the case of busts, can contribute to the objectification and sensualization of girls, reducing them to their physical attributes.
These social expectations can generate stress within relationships, contributing to:

Communication Problems: Trouble in communicating concerns about body image or cultural influences without feeling judged or rejected.
Relationship Tension: Ill will and conflict can occur when couples possess varying views on body image or have different encounters with cultural influences.
Emotional Distress: Individuals may encounter anxiety, sadness, or other emotional difficulties due to the constant strain to comply with idealized beauty standards.
Preparing for Challenging Discussions About Body Image:

Before starting a discussion about body image, it's vital to:

Establish a Safe and Supportive Environment: Select a point and location where you and your partner feel relaxed and secure to express your opinions and emotions get more info without fear of judgment or censure.
Consider Your Own Self-Perception: Understand your own association with your body and how social expectations have affected you.
Concentrate on Empathy and Understanding: Handle the talk with empathy and a authentic longing to comprehend your significant other's outlook.
Define Clear Boundaries: Establish clear lines for the talk, ensuring that both parties experience honored and heard.

Efficient Communication Techniques:

Attentive Listening: Listen carefully to what your partner is expressing, both through words and through actions. Validate their sentiments and affirm their encounters, even if you don't share the same perspective.
""I" Messages: Convey your own emotions and encounters utilizing "first-person statements, for example "I feel concerned when I see..." or "I worry that..." This helps to avoid accusing or implicating your partner.
Confront Social Expectations Together: Participate in open and honest discussions about the unrealistic standards of attractiveness reinforced by the media and the world. Challenge these expectations jointly and explore other perspectives.
Focus on Well-being and Health: Alter the emphasis from physical attributes to total well-being. Encourage healthy habits, such as exercise, food intake, and self-care, that encourage both bodily and emotional health.
Find Assistance: If it happens that you or your significant other are having difficulties with self-perception problems, consider getting assistance from a counselor with expertise in concerns regarding physical appearance.
